I got tired of being limited in how angled I could turn my trailer, due to the trailer itself hitting the drawbar, and rather than try to raise up the ball itself, I just set it back, giving clearance. I wouldn't do this for an on-the-road hitch, but for a tractor, it seems fine. Problem solved.

I welded a square tube receiver on the drawbar part and a 2 and 5/16 on top of the top link position. one trip down the drive and I can pull the hitch I want off a truck and be ready to move whatever.
